Why are both a mass number and atomic number considered nuclear numbers?

Final answer:

The mass number represents the total number of nucleons in the nucleus, including protons and neutrons. The atomic number represents the number of protons in the nucleus. Both numbers provide valuable information about the composition of an atom's nucleus.

Step-by-step explanation:

The mass number and atomic number are both considered nuclear numbers because they provide information about the composition of an atom's nucleus.

The atomic number (Z) represents the number of protons in the nucleus. This number is unique to each element and helps distinguish one element from another.

The mass number (A) represents the total number of nucleons in the nucleus, which includes the sum of protons and neutrons. It is used to determine the number of neutrons by subtracting the atomic number from the mass number.
